whatsapp is preparing to roll out a new privacy feature for users soon. Actually, the company is working towards improving the audio and video calling experience for its Android users. According to WABetaInfo, some new features are being tested in the app. Under this feature, users will now get more control before receiving a call.

This new feature will be available

Under this new feature, users will now be able to mute their mic even before picking up the call. That is, if a voice call is coming and you are not in a position to talk immediately, then the microphone can be turned off even before picking up the call. Similarly, a new feature related to video calls is also being tested in which the option to turn off the camera before receiving the call will be visible. With this, users can convert the video call to voice mode and accept the call without turning on the camera.

According to WABetaInfo, this feature has been seen in version 2.25.10.16 of whatsapp Beta for Android. If the camera is already turned off, an option named 'Accept without video' can also be seen on the call screen, which will help the user to choose. Apart from this, whatsapp is working on another interesting feature to make video calling more interactive. The name of this feature is Live Emoji Reaction. Under this feature, users will be able to express their emotions through emojis in real-time during video calls, such as thumbs-up, laughing emoji or heart emoji. This feature will be used especially during group video calls where it may be necessary to give your reaction without interrupting the conversation.
